Alibaba

Alibaba Group is a Hangzhou-based Chinese private consortium dedicated to Internet e-commerce, including B2B, retail and consumer sales portals. It also offers price comparison engines, online payment services, and cloud data storage services. In 2012, the two Alibaba portals combined handled 1.1 trillion yuan ($170 billion) in sales. That’s more than rivals’ eBay and Amazon.com combined.

The company first operates in the People’s Republic of China, and in March 2013, The Economist estimated that the consortium’s valuation could go from $55 billion to a $120 billion increase. With 2013 sales of approximately $7.5 billion, the company employs approximately 22,000 people as of March 2014. Recently in the list of the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, Alibaba is one of the largest online B2B platforms in the world, with over 35 million users. According to the company profile posted on the company’s website, there are ten affiliates. AAliExpress, Alimama, Aliyun, Alipay and China Smart Logistics alibaba International, Alibaba China, Taobao, Tmall, Juhuasuan.

 

DHGate

DHgate is a B2B platform that enables importers around the world to purchase small quantities of Chinese products at wholesale prices. You can find electronics, clothing, decorations, sports accessories and more. DHGate sells over 30 million products to 227 countries worldwide. Worldwide has over 5 million customers and is currently one of the 2,100 most visited sites on the Internet.

DHgate has been accused of being a fraudulent site in the past, but all accusations have since been dispelled as the portal’s rise to fame. Like Amazon and eBay, it is also a global vendor market. Furthermore,1 million Chinese suppliers used this portal. DHgate.com monitors vendors closely and does not take fraudulent behaviour lightly. However, there is no guarantee that all providers are legit.

Some of DHgate’s suppliers offer products with CE, RoHS, and FCC certificates. The easiest way to avoid non-certified products is to enter the product name and certification standard in the search box. Individual products in the United States and European Union must comply with specific standards such as FCC, CE, and EN71.

 

Global Source

The world considers it one of the first B2B platforms listed on NASDAQ under the name GSOL. The B2B platform is known for quality suppliers in various industries. Moreover, many Chinese manufacturers choose to pay a hefty fee to become a verified supplier on this portal.

Founded in Singapore in 2000, Global Sources facilitates international trade with a focus on bringing traders around the world closer together.

Similar to Alibaba, Globalsources.com is a directory of mainly Chinese manufacturers and suppliers to facilitate B2B e-commerce. The platform developed in Hong Kong and linked to international trade fairs attended by the most reputable manufacturers, suppliers and traders from mainland China, Taiwan and Hong Kong.

EC Plaza

Another Korean e-commerce website in South Korea, ecplaza, has launched in four languages.

English, Chinese, Japanese, and Korean. It is one of the fastest-growing B2B websites in South Korea. ECplaza.net started as a B2B commerce portal in 1996, and EC Plaza has grown to become the #1 online commerce platform providing online and offline services to over 400,000 members. This online B2B platform not only operates B2B websites, trade consulting, EDI services, etc. but also provides offline trade-related services for SMEs based on export marketing.
